Wild Lavender Honey from Morocco
Produced high within the middle Atlas mountain range in Morocco, rare and unique wild lavender honey is an exotic culinary treasure. This dark honey ranges in color from amber to deep mahogany. On the palate it tastes of citrus, oak, burnt sugar, and red grapes, ending with a woodsy sweetness and hints of rosemary and caramel. Creamy and slightly crystalline, this honey is a delight on warm bread with goat cheese, or blended into a milkshake of tangy yoghurt and sweet dates. Since this is a natural, raw honey, it will crystallize over time or at cooler temperatures. To return this honey to a liquid state, simply heat the jar in warm water, stirring to smooth the texture.
